Cart v2 - Animal cage cart

Another cart using the same base as before, modified to be something for the animal wares merchant stall as a nearby decoration.

Bonus pro building tip, if you want beams, walls etc at half the height of a pillar like in the example above, and still have it line up easily, the "Roof 26°: Other - Eave Facade (Tiles)" piece can be used to get them in place. This saves the hassle of turning snapping off to line everything up. This is probably my most used off kilter item I use so far, as it still keeps everything within the grid.
